Click to expand/collapse all notes Click to expand/collapse all other details

Family Thomas SPENCER & Margaret Click to view Thomas SPENCER & Margaret in the family tree

Thomas and Margaret were married in a religious ceremony about 1596 in Of,Edworth,Bedfordshire,England.

Page last modified